What Technology Transformation Means for Modern Society
Technology continues to reshape how we work and live through various digital platforms and automated processes. Remote work capabilities, artificial intelligence integration, and cloud-based collaboration tools have become standard across industries. These changes require workers to develop new skill sets while maintaining adaptability in rapidly evolving environments.
The shift toward digital-first approaches affects communication patterns, decision-making processes, and problem-solving methodologies. Organizations now prioritize data-driven insights and real-time collaboration over traditional hierarchical structures.

Benefits and Challenges of Technology Integration
Advantages:
- Increased productivity through automation
- Enhanced communication across global teams
- Real-time data access for informed decisions
- Reduced operational costs over time
- Improved work-life balance through flexible arrangements
Potential Drawbacks:
- Initial implementation costs and training requirements
- Cybersecurity risks and data privacy concerns
- Potential job displacement in certain sectors
- Technology dependence and system vulnerabilities
- Digital divide affecting access to opportunities

Common Implementation Mistakes to Avoid
Technology continues to reshape how we work and live, but poor planning can lead to failed implementations. Organizations often underestimate training requirements and change management needs. Rushing deployment without proper testing frequently results in system failures and user frustration.
- Inadequate user training and support
- Insufficient cybersecurity measures
- Lack of clear implementation timeline
- Ignoring employee feedback and concerns
- Choosing solutions without scalability considerations
